19th century Russian Imperial Navy sword, with 77.5cm curving fullered blade, brass three-bar hilt with lozenge shaped langets and wire-bound leather grip; in polished steel scabbard with one suspension ring L97cm overall

Presented for auction by Duggleby Auctioneers is a remarkable 19th-century Russian Imperial Navy sword. This exquisite piece features a 77.5cm curving fullered blade, a brass three-bar hilt adorned with lozenge-shaped langets, and a wire-bound leather grip for added elegance.

The sword is accompanied by a polished steel scabbard, complete with one suspension ring, adding to its historical appeal. With an impressive overall length of 97cm, this naval sword exemplifies the craftsmanship and grandeur of the Russian Imperial Navy during the 19th century.
